'You are too square, I need to straighten you out': The Tamed Rebels of 1950s Coming-of-Age Films in Cross-Cultural Perspective
Coming-of-Age films have in common that they must address the social contradictions an adolescent experiences as he or she joins the world of adults. At the same time they have to come to a resolution of these contradictions that is acceptable to the audiences as well as the direct or indirect mechanisms of censorship of the movie industry. In the aftermath of World War II, a number of social paradigms had been upset (as for example gender roles, intergenerational relations, representations of state and paternal authority).The 1950s were thus a time when the contradictions experienced by all generations of adolescents were even more acutely brought to the foreground and thus represent a particularly fertile ground for this genre. The Coming-of Age films of this period played a crucial role in reintroducing established social paradigms by way of offering “false closures” that temporarily offered resolutions to the contradictions experienced by this particular generation of young adults
Rayleigh-Benard convection with phase changes in a Galerkin model
The transition to turbulence in Rayleigh-Benard convection with phase changes
and the resulting convective patterns are studied in a three-dimensional
Galerkin model. Our study is focused to the conditionally unstable regime of
moist convection in which the stratification is stable for unsaturated air
parcels and unstable for saturated parcels. We perform a comprehensive
statistical analysis of the transition to convection that samples the
dependence of attractors (or fixed points) in the phase space of the model on
the dimensionless parameters. Conditionally unstable convection can be
initiated either from a fully unsaturated linearly stable equilibrium or a
fully saturated linearly unstable equilibrium. Highly localized moist
convection can be found in steady state, in oscillating recharge-discharge
regime or turbulent in dependence on the aspect ratio and the degree of stable
stratification of the unsaturated air. Our phase space analysis predicts
parameter ranges for which self-sustained convective regimes in the case of
subcritical conditional instability can be observed. The observed regime
transitions for moist convection bear some similarities to transitions to

Moist turbulent Rayleigh-Benard convection with Neumann and Dirichlet boundary conditions
Turbulent Rayleigh-Benard convection with phase changes in an extended layer
between two parallel impermeable planes is studied by means of
three-dimensional direct numerical simulations for Rayleigh numbers between
10^4 and 1.5\times 10^7 and for Prandtl number Pr=0.7. Two different sets of
boundary conditions of temperature and total water content are compared:
imposed constant amplitudes which translate into Dirichlet boundary conditions
for the scalar field fluctuations about the quiescent diffusive equilibrium and
constant imposed flux boundary conditions that result in Neumann boundary
conditions. Moist turbulent convection is in the conditionally unstable regime
throughout this study for which unsaturated air parcels are stably and
saturated air parcels unstably stratified. A direct comparison of both sets of
boundary conditions with the same parameters requires to start the turbulence
simulations out of differently saturated equilibrium states. Similar to dry
Rayleigh-Benard convection the differences in the turbulent velocity
fluctuations, the cloud cover and the convective buoyancy flux decrease across
the layer with increasing Rayleigh number. At the highest Rayleigh numbers the
system is found in a two-layer regime, a dry cloudless and stably stratified
layer with low turbulence level below a fully saturated and cloudy turbulent
one which equals classical Rayleigh-Benard convection layer. Both are separated
by a strong inversion that gets increasingly narrower for growing Rayleigh

Left ventricular clefts - incidental finding or pathologic sign of Wilson's disease?
Background: Wilson’s disease is an inherited autosomal recessive multi-systemic disorder characterized by reduced
excretion and consequently excessive accumulation of copper in different organs, such as the heart.
Results: In a prospective controlled trial, which is the largest to date, we evaluated 61 patients with Wilson’s
disease, age- and sex-matched to 61 healthy patients, for cardiac manifestation using cardiac magnetic resonance
imaging. Patients were under stable disease and had no signs of heart failure at the time of examination.
We detected a left ventricular cleft, an invagination penetrating more than 50% wall thickness of the adjoining
compact myocardium in diastole, in 20% of the patients (12 out of 61) compared to 5% among control patients (3
out of 61, p = 0.013). No correlation between the incidence of cleft and a certain genotype of Wilson’s disease was
found. All described cases were incidental findings and none of the patients showed other signs of cardiac
involvement.
Conclusions: To conclude, the results of this study suggests that the increased occurrence of left ventricular clefts
is due to Wilson’s disease. Large studies with a long observation period are needed for further evaluation

werden diskutiert.An expansion of offshore wind energy production could lead to a significant loss of wintering and staging habitats for seabirds.
To assess the impact of wind farms before, during and after their construction, the standard investigation concept of the
Federal Maritime and Hydrographic Agency (BSH) currently recommends ship- and aircraft-based bird surveys. Observationbased
aerial surveys, however, have methodological disadvantages: Low flight elevation (78 m), necessary for species recognition,
and high flight speed in combination with large numbers of birds allow only rough population estimates. In addition,
aircrafts flying at this elevation disturb resting birds, further obstructing their quantification. In this pilot study, we compared
visually estimated seabird numbers collected during an aerial transect survey with numbers derived from digital aerial photographs
of the same transects. The photographic survey was carried out shortly before the visual survey at a height of 200 m
above sea level using a high-resolution digital camera (39 Mega pixels). 415 vertical photos corrected for geometry and scale
were taken at regular intervals along defined transects. The results of this study suggest that the observational survey significantly
underestimated the number of sea ducks. The difference between visual and photographic methods varied considerably
among species: 85% (Common Eider, Somateria mollissima), 41% (Long-tailed Duck, Clangula hyemalis) and only 2% (Common
Scoter, Melanitta nigra) of the photographically documented individuals were observed. The reasons for these quantitative
differences are discussed
The Effect of a Commercially Available Caffeine Based Dietary Supplement on 40-Kilometer Time Trial Performance
Purpose: To determine wheather ot not the nutritional supplement PreRace containing L-Taurine, Citrulline Malate, Quercetin, DiMethyl Amino Ethanol, Caffeine, Metabromine, Catechin, and Malic acid will improve performance in an indoor 40 Kilometer cycling time trial.Methods: Seven male cyclists ages 21-58 participated in a placebo-controlled investigation which consisted of two trials in which they consumed either the supplement PreRace or aloe vera juice. In each of the trials the placebo or supplement was mixed with a sports beverage. Subjects performed a 40 kilometer time trial and measurements of oxygen consumption and lactate were taken every 15 minutes as well as 3 kilometers from the end.Results: Treatment effects were observed for average work, average watts, average velocity, oxygen consumption, heart rate, RPE, lactate, percentage of lactate threshold watts, and percentage of VO2max. No significant difference was observed in time to complete trials even though the experimental group finished an average of 3 minutes and 17 seconds faster.Conclusion: Ingestion of the supplement in this study results in effects that may result in an improvement in performance. A larger study is needed to determine if these results are reproducible to a statistically significant leve
Study of ozone smog episodes by Lidar 3D measurements in Lyon and Paris during summer 1999
Every summer, ozone smog episodes systematically take place in large agglomerations. In order to prevent them, a better understanding of formation dynamics is needed using numerical models. These models must, however, be validated. Lidar is a unique tool for this task since it provides 3D measurements, for example combining 2D spatial measurements with time in an "animation movie". We present here two recent examples of such ozone Lidar measurement campaigns: the first over Lyon, was mainly used to evaluate a UAM-V type photochemical model and obtain ozone inter comparison data between ground level monitors and Lidar results. The other was performed in Paris and dedicated to validating the Lidar measurements themselves
Strukturdaten des Naturkostfachhandels: Erhebung des Status quo und Aufbau eines Instrumentariums zur kontinuierlichen Strukturbeschreibung des Bio-Marktsegmentes Naturkostfachhandel
Der spezialisierte Naturkosthandel stellt in Deutschland traditionell einen wichtigen Absatzkanal für Öko-Lebensmittel dar. Zu Beginn des zweijährigen Projektes im Dezember 2009 lagen zu den Strukturen der Branche keine vollständigen und abgesicherten Daten vor. Dies galt insbesondere für den Naturkosteinzelhandel, aber auch den Naturkostgroßhandel. Es bestand eine relativ hohe Marktintransparenz.
Vor diesem Hintergrund zielte das Vorhaben zunächst auf die Erhebung der Grundgesamtheit des Naturkosteinzelhandels ab. Zum Oktober 2010 wurden 2.346 Naturfachgeschäfte ermittelt. Aus der Grundgesamtheit wurde eine repräsentative Stichprobe von 319 Geschäften für die Durchführung von Face-to-Face-Interviews gezogen. Im Ergebnis lagen auswertbare Daten von 254 Geschäften vor, die detaillierte Auskünfte über u. a. Verkaufsflächen, Umsätze, Sortimentsstrukturen und Bezugsquellen der Einzelhändler ermöglichen.
Zur Analyse der Großhandelsstrukturen wurden rund 131 Großhändler und Hersteller, die den Naturkosteinzelhandel direkt beliefern, telefonisch kontaktiert und nach bestimmten Kriterien befragt. Mit einer weitergehenden schriftlichen Befragung konnten auswertbare Ergebnisse von 28 Unternehmen erzielt werden, die erstmals vertiefte Einblicke in Umsätze sowie die Umsatzanteile verschiedener Kundengruppen und Sortimente geben.
Auf der Grundlage der erhobenen Daten wurde ein Verfahren zur Hochrechnung des Marktvolumens der Naturkostbranche erarbeitet. Dazu wurden sechs verschiedene Varianten getestet und diskutiert. Die letztlich ausgewählte Variante kommt zu dem Ergebnis, dass das Marktvolumen des Naturkostfachhandels im Jahr 2009 1,77 Milliarden Euro betrug.
Abschließend wurden mögliche Varianten für eine Datenfortschreibung (Strukturdaten und Hochrechnung des Marktvolumens) diskutiert. Dieses erfolgte sowohl auf der Basis der im Projekt erhobenen Daten als auch auf der Basis von bestehenden Datenquellen, die Teile der Naturkostbranche im Rahmen von Stichproben abbilden
